6. Jamavar Dubai

To add elegance to your Indian meal in Downtown Dubai, visit Jamavar. This Michelin-starred restaurant brings the finest Indian cuisine to the heart of the city, offering dishes from across India that blend traditional flavours with creative presentation.

You can start your visit with Gol Gappas or North Indian tikki chaat for a tangy, savoury bite, then try prawn or paneer Chettinad with fluffy podi idli and crispy dosa. Finish your meal with traditional sweets like falooda or a rich chocolate treat for a perfect ending.

1. Why is Downtown Dubai famous?

Downtown Dubai is famous for being home to the Burj Khalifa, the tallest building in the world, the world’s second largest Dubai Mall and the world’s largest choreographed fountain. The area is lively, with luxury hotels, restaurants and attractions all in one place.
